Let D be any connected, compact domain without boundary such as S 2 . (1) By the maximum principle, a harmonic function having an interior extremum point on a connected set D must be constant. Shape analysis has become of increasing interest to the medical community due to its potential to precisely locate morphological changes between healthy and pathological structures.
